How to find factor of 224?

Answer»

224 is a composite number.

Prime factorization: 224 = 2 X 2 x 2 x 2 x 2 x 7, which can be written 224 = 2⁵ x 7

The exponents in the prime factorization are 5 and 1. ADDING one to each and multiplying we get (5 + 1)(1 + 1) = 6 x 2 = 12. Therefore 224 has 12 factors.

Factors of 224: 1, 2, 4, 7, 8, 14, 16, 28, 32, 56, 112, 224

Factor pairs: 224 = 1 x 224, 2 x 112, 4 x 56, 7 x 32, 8 x 28, or 14 x 16

Taking the factor pair with the largest square number factor, we get √224 = (√16)( √14) = 4√14 ≈ 14.967
